Devin Haney Faces Backlash After Criticizing Sylvester Stallone’s Boxing Commentary
The former lightweight champion’s comments on Stallone’s remarks about boxing history have drawn widespread criticism from fans and fellow boxers.
- Devin Haney criticized Sylvester Stallone's remarks on the evolution of boxing, calling out the actor's portrayal of the sport in the 'Rocky' films as unrealistic.
- Stallone had shared a video discussing the difficulty of past boxing eras, referencing the six-ounce gloves used in the 'Rocky' films as an example of tougher conditions.
- Haney’s comments, posted on X (formerly Twitter), accused Stallone of lacking authority to comment on boxing, leading to significant backlash from fans and fellow boxers like Teofimo Lopez.
- Despite issuing a follow-up statement praising Stallone and the 'Rocky' series, Haney's attempt to backtrack was met with criticism for being insincere.
- The controversy adds to a challenging period for Haney, who is preparing for an upcoming fight against Jose Ramirez following a tumultuous year marked by public disputes and a legal battle with Ryan Garcia.
